Hall had served a remarkable musical apprenticeship on Philadelphias very intense, very racially integrated soul scene. In the late 1970s, Hall had been one of the few straight white artists to publicly call out the Disco Sucks movement (Because I straddled the line, because of my background, I knew it for what it was: a racist thing, totally racist). Sara Allen (born December 9, 1954) is an American songwriter best known for her work with the duo Hall & Oates. Though never married, she was in a long-time relationship with Daryl Hall until 2001. She contributed to many of the duo's hit singles, including "You Make My Dreams", "Private Eyes", "I Can't Go for That (No Can Do)", and "Maneater". In 1977Hall made Sacred Songs, an Aleister Crowley-inspired solo album, with Robert Fripp, which so horrified their record label, RCA, that it refused to release it for three years.
